M. Taguchi is a scholar working on Immunology, Biochemistry and Electrical and Electronic Engineering. According to data from OpenAlex, M. Taguchi has authored 25 papers receiving a total of 583 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Immunology, 6 papers in Biochemistry and 6 papers in Electrical and Electronic Engineering. Recurrent topics in M. Taguchi's work include Amino Acid Enzymes and Metabolism (5 papers), HVDC Systems and Fault Protection (5 papers) and High-Voltage Power Transmission Systems (5 papers). M. Taguchi is often cited by papers focused on Amino Acid Enzymes and Metabolism (5 papers), HVDC Systems and Fault Protection (5 papers) and High-Voltage Power Transmission Systems (5 papers). M. Taguchi collaborates with scholars based in Japan and United States. M. Taguchi's co-authors include Koji Matsushima, Howard A. Young, Éva Kovács, Joost J. Oppenheim, Hirohiko Katsuki, Katsura Izui, Minoru Morikawa, T. Nitta, Shin Muroya and Yasuyuki Shirai and has published in prestigious journals such as The Journal of Immunology, Biochemical and Biophysical Research Communications and FEBS Letters.
